Buying Guide
- Vehicle compatibility and fit: Precut kits vary by vehicle make, model, and window configuration. Verify that the kit lists your vehicle or allows custom sizing before ordering.
- Shade and UV/IR protection: Consider how much tint you want (darker shades reduce heat more but may affect visibility). Check UV and IR rejection claims to protect interior materials and comfort levels.
- Film type and durability: Ceramic films tend to offer better heat rejection and clearer optics than dyed films but can be pricier. Look for 2-ply constructions and scratch resistance for longevity.
- DIY vs professional install: Precut kits are designed for DIY use, but installation quality matters. Look for included instructions, customer support, and any warranty terms.
- Warranty and returns: A lifetime or long-term warranty signals confidence in the product. Ensure terms cover peeling, discoloration, and delamination.
- Installation environment: A dust-free, well-lit workspace improves results. Some kits include installation tools; if not, plan to purchase squeegees and heat gear separately.
- Shade customization: Some products offer custom shade options or specific vehicle fit. If you want a unique look, confirm shade availability and compatibility with your local regulations.
- Safety and legality: Ensure the tint levels comply with your state’s legal tint limits to avoid fines or legal issues during inspection.
